- the invention relates to a cooking plate intended to equip a cooking appliance such as a hob having at least one burner gas.
- the cooking plate is made of glass-ceramic or in another material resistant to high temperature and having a low coefficient of expansion.
- Such gas burners are usually arranged in a usually metal structure called "caisson" and covered by a vitroceramic plate equipped with a frame that closes the structure.
- DE-U 298 05 620 discloses such a cooking appliance and more particularly mounting means for fixing the gas burners to the ceramic hob with joints to make the connection between the ceramic hob and gas burner.
- WO97 / 00407 still describes such a cooking appliance in which gas burners are surrounded by elements to support utensils of cooking used for cooking food.
- FR-B-2,735,562 discloses cooking appliances having a ceramic hob providing support for gas burners and allowing also to ensure the support function of the cooking utensils.
- the inventors have set themselves the task of offering the possibility of provide a cooking appliance having at least one gas burner and whose upper part is formed of a hob, such as a plate vitroceramic, for which the cleaning is made even simpler than this that do not allow currently known products.
- a cooking plate such as a ceramic hob, intended to equip a cooking appliance comprising at least one gas burner, said glass-ceramic plate comprising a zone intended to cover the gas burner and said zone comprising lateral part of the orifices, provided in particular for forming an air intake towards the gas burner and to allow the exit of the flames.
- the gas burner is completely masked by the plate of cooking and therefore invisible to the user; such a simplified design doubling the cleaning of the cooking appliance. Indeed, first of all, the gas burner that is masked is protected from soiling and therefore less subject to fouling. In addition, when the user cleans the apparent part of the cooking appliance, it must simply perform the cleaning of the plate of cooking, which significantly simplifies the operation compared to the cleaning of cooking appliances currently available.
- the cooking appliance comprising a gas burner only allows the appearance of ports which are, as said before, provided on the one hand to allow an air supply to the burner and secondly, to allow the formation and the flames exit at the top surface of the hob so as to come to heat the cooking utensils.
- the orifices are holes and / or slots. Such openings may be made according to known techniques of those skilled in the art, such as in particular laser cutting techniques or water jet cutting. According to different types of design, the orifices can act simultaneously as an air supply and as an outlet for flames, or be divided into two categories, the first forming the entrance of air and the second the exit of the flames.
- the hob is suitable to bear directly, that is to say without intermediate elements, cooking utensils or containers above the gas burner.
- a first variant of the invention provides that the area covering the gas burner is able to contribute to the support of cooking utensils.
- this zone covering the gas burner may comprise at least an elevated part on which at least a part of cooking.
- a second variant provides for the hob to have bosses distributed around the periphery of the area covering the gas burner.
- cooking utensils can rest on these bosses which for a good stability of the cooking utensils are preferably at least in number three.
- the invention provides a combination of the first two variants, namely that the area covering the gas burner is intended to support cooking utensils in combination with bosses distributed at its periphery.
- a first conception of the invention consists in producing the plate of cooking in at least two distinct elements, a first element essentially plane and having at least one opening, in which will be housed the gas burner, and a second member for closing said opening and forming at least a portion of the area covering the gas burner.
- the second element can have the shape of a hat whose geometry remains arbitrary and chosen in particular from an aesthetic point of view; the general form of this element can for example be circular, parallelepipedic, star-shaped, etc ...
- This hat can be formed from a substantially higher part flat and elevated in relation to the plane of the first element, at least contribute to the support of cooking utensils, and side walls vertical or slightly inclined.
- the top of the hat that can contribute to the support of cooking utensils can either be smooth or present a relief allowing for example to avoid slippage.
- the orifices are formed in the second element which can have the shape of a hat and more particularly in the side walls of it.
- This assembly formed by the two elements constituting the cooking plate must have a good seal at the junction of the two elements so that the water, for example used to clean the apparent surface of the cooking plate, does not penetrate not inside.
- a plate used for the preparation of food it is necessary to avoid any risk of fouling not to see appearing germ developments. It is thus advantageously provided to perform the assembly of the two elements by means of a seal, for example to produce silicone, deposited on the first substantially planar element, the second element coming into contact with this seal which is crushed by the weight of said second element, sealing being thus achieved.
- the cooking plate is essentially flat and has at least one deformed zone which has orifices and which covers the gas burner. More preferably, the deformed zone represents, with respect to the main plane of the plate, at least one hump and / or hollow.
- This deformation of the plate advantageously comprises a substantially flat portion and raised relative to the main plane of the plate.
- it comprises substantially vertical or inclined lateral walls on which the orifices are formed.
- FIG. 1 represents a glass ceramic plate 1 made in one piece unique and planned to constitute four gas fireplaces at the level of the four locations 2 which are in relief on the plate.
- the plaque ceramic glass 1 also has four holes 3 which are provided for the passage of the axes of the controls of the gas burners.
- the presence of holes 3 and their location should not lead to a limiting interpretation of the invention; indeed they may not be present, for example when controls are installed regardless of the plate or when it comes to sensory commands, and when present their distribution can be different.
- the four locations 2 are made according to the technique taught by FR-B-2,735,562 which describes a method for producing bosses by deformation forming an integral part of the vitroceramic plate.
- the glass-ceramic plate is completely cover the gas burners, which are set up in a box or support frame not shown in the figures, to form an apparatus for cooking.
- this type of ceramic hob gas burners whose manufacture is simplified or at least reduced; indeed, it is possible to provide a deformed part 2 of the glass-ceramic plate constitutes at least the upper part of the combustion chamber of the burner gas.
- the deformations 2 carried out also serve to support cooking utensils such as pans.
- Diameters that can contribute to the support are provided with varying diameters from one location 2 to another as it exists on more traditional cooking appliances; indeed, the diameters of the elements of support or more precisely the diameters of the gas burners are usually provided with variable dimensions on the same device cooking to be suitable for cooking utensils or pans of different dimensions.
- the upper surfaces 4 of the deformations 2 intended to cover gas burners were made flat to offer a stable support for utensils such as pans.
- the surface of a deformation can itself present a relief more or less pronounced to be a roughness and prevent all slip, or to constitute point supports between which the air or the flue gas can circulate under the bottom of the cookware.
- the deformations 2 are consisting of an upper part 4 and a lateral part 5 which forms a plane inclined.
- This inclined plane further comprises slots 6 distributed over the periphery of the deformation 2.
- These slots 6 are made after the deformation of the plate by any means known to those skilled in the art, such as water jet cutting or laser cutting.
- the invention also provides according to other embodiments of making the orifices or slots 6 before the deformation of the plate. These slots 6 are provided on the one hand to form the outlets from the flames and secondly to allow an air intake to level of the gas burner.
- all of these orifices 6 formed on the lateral parts 5 of the deformations 2 have a internal form, not shown in the figures, for example provided on the area lower 7 which forms a barrier against the penetration of liquid to the gas burner.
- Such an internal shape may be a simple inclined plane or a more complex shape defined in particular by the shape of the orifices 6 of their positions and the inclination of the side wall 5.
- This internal form of orifices 6 can be obtained directly during the cutting of the orifices 6 or by subsequent shaping.
- Such an embodiment of the glass-ceramic plate 1 according to the invention therefore a surface made of a single material and according to this embodiment of a unique element, which in addition to its innovative appearance for cooking appliances with gas burners, will simplify very advantageously the maintenance of such a device, compared to the products that exist today.

- Kochfeld (1) wie ein Glaskeramikkochfeld, das dazu bestimmt ist, dass mit ihm eine mindestens einen Gasbrenner enthaltende Kochvorrichtung ausgestattet wird und welches eine Zone (2) umfasst, die vorgesehen ist, den Gasbrenner zu bedecken, dadurch gekennzeichnet ist, dass diese Zone in ihrem Seitenteil (5) Öffnungen (6) enthält, die wenigstens teilweise für den Austritt der Flammen vorgesehen sind.
- Kochfeld nach Anspruch 1, dadurch gekennzeichnet, dass die Öffnungen (6) Schlitze und/oder Löcher sind.
- Kochfeld nach Anspruch 1 oder 2, dadurch gekennzeichnet, dass das Kochfeld (1) Kochgeschirr oder -gefäße direkt über dem Gasbrenner tragen kann.
- Kochfeld nach Anspruch 3, dadurch gekennzeichnet, dass die den Gasbrenner bedeckende Zone (2) zum Tragen von Kochgeschirr oder -gefäßen beitragen kann.
- Kochfeld nach Anspruch 3 oder 4, dadurch gekennzeichnet, dass das Kochfeld (1) Erhebungen (2) umfasst, die über den Umfang der den Gasbrenner bedeckenden Zone (2) verteilt sind, um zum Tragen von Kochgeschirr oder -gefäßen wenigstens beizutragen.
- Kochfeld n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ass das Kochfeld (1) aus einem im Wesentlichen planen ersten Element, das eine Öffnung enthält, und einem zweiten Element, das vorgesehen ist, diese Öffnung zu verschließen, und welches wenigstens einen Teil der den Gasbrenner bedeckenden Zone bildet, besteht.
- Kochfeld nach Anspruch 6, dadurch gekennzeichnet, dass das zweite Element Öffnungen (6) enthält.
- Kochfeld nach einem der Ansprüche 1 bis 5, dadurch gekennzeichnet, dass das Kochfeld (1) im Wesentlichen plan ist und mindestens eine geformte Zone (2) besitzt, welche die Öffnungen enthält und den Gasbrenner bedeckt.
- Kochfeld nach Anspruch 8, dadurch gekennzeichnet, dass die geformte Zone (2) in Bezug auf die Ebene des Kochfeldes (1) mindestens eine Erhebung und/oder eine Mulde aufweist.
- Kochfeld nach Anspruch 8 oder 9, dadurch gekennzeichnet, dass die geformte Zone (2) einen Teil (4) umfasst, der im Wesentlichen plan und in Bezug auf die Ebene des Kochfeldes (1) erhöht ist.
- Kochfeld nach einem der Ansprüche 8 bis 10, dadurch gekennzeichnet, dass die geformte Zone (2) im Wesentlichen vertikale oder geneigte Seitenwände (5) umfasst, in welchen die Öffnungen (6) ausgebildet worden sind.
- Kochfeld n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ass die den Gasbrenner bedeckende Zone (2) einen Teil des Gasbrenners bildet.
- Kochvorrichtung, die mindestens einen Gasbrenner enthält, dadurch gekennzeichnet, dass sie ein Kochfeld nach einem der Ansprüche 1 bis 11 umfasst.
- Kochvorrichtung nach Anspruch 13, dadurch gekennzeichnet, dass sie außer dem mindestens einen Gasbrenner wenigstens ein mit Elektrizität, Halogen und/oder Induktion arbeitendes Wärme abstrahlendes Kochelement umfasst.
